设为首页 加入收藏

TOP

PHP 基础知识测试题 答案分析(一)
2017-10-10 11:16:54 】 浏览:2856
Tags:PHP 基础知识 测试题 答案 分析

1. LAMP具体结构不包含下面哪种(A      )

A:Windows系统              如果是这个就是WMP

B:Apache服务器 

C:MySQL数据库

D:PHP语言

2. 以下哪个SQL语句是正确的(D    )

A:insert into users 少了一个values (‘p001’,’张三’,’男’);

B:create table (Code int primary key);     漏了一个表名

C:update users 少了一个set Code=’p002’ where Code=’p001’;

D:select Code as ‘代号’ from users;

3. 以下哪种类型是B/S架构的正确描述(C)     B/S 浏览器

A:需要客户安装客户端    在浏览器上打开,并不需要安装客户端  C/S  客户端

B:不需要安装就可以使用        浏览器的一些程序也需要安装后在使用的   例如cms

C:依托浏览器的网络系统

D:不需要服务器的系统        每种程序都需要服务器

4 .php中哪个语句可以输出变量类型(C)

A:echo    输出字符串        

B:print    输出字符串

C:var_dump()    输出类型  变量的值

D:print_r()   输出数组的 并没输出类型

5 .php定义变量正确的是(  B     )

A:var a = 5;    JS定义方式

B: $a = 10;     

C:int b = 6;    强类型语言定义方式     C##      Java

D:var $a = 12;     前面不需要加var

6 .php中单引号和双引号包含字符串的区别正确的是(D)   

A:单引号速度快,双引号速度慢        

B:双引号速度快,单引号速度慢       A和B定义方式没有速度差别

C:单引号里面可以解析转义字符      单引号可以原样输出

D:双引号里面可以解析变量

7 .若x,y为整型数据,以下语句执行的$y结果为(     B)

$x = 1;                        x定义等于1           

++$x;                          x等于2了

 $y =$x++;                  先把x值附给y,在把x自加1所有等于2!!如果是++$x就是3

    A:1    B:2    C:3    D:0

8 .php中关于字符串处理函数以下说法正确的是(     C     )

A:implode( )方法可以将字符串拆解为数组           应该用explode     implode是合并 正好相反

B:str_replace()可以替换指定位置的字符串          查找替换把满足的全部替换 可以用substr_replace 这种是用来替换指定位置

C:substr( )可以截取字符串            

D:strlen( )不能取到字符串的长度               可以获取长度

9 .以下代码运行结果为:(A       )

       <?php

$first = "This course is very easy !";     定义了一个变量first=

$second = explode(" ",$first);              由定义了一个变量second=拆分字符串   用空格拆分的

$first = implode(",", $second);              将数字组合并了字符串

echo $first; 

?>

A  This,course,is,very,easy,!            把原来的空格变成了 ,

B  This course is very easy !

C  This course is very easy !,

D  提示错误

 

10 .以下程序横线处应该使用的函数为:( B )         作用:把@符号前面的字符全部截掉

<?php

      $email = ‘langwan@thizlinux.com.cn’;    

      $str = ____($email,‘@’);

      $info = ____(‘.’,$str);

      ____($info);

   ?>

   输出结果为:

Array ([0] => @thizlinux [1]=>com[2]=>cn)    输出结果是一个数组

A:strchr, split, var_dump        如果是

首页 上一页 1 2 3 4 5 6 下一页 尾页 1/6/6
】【打印繁体】【投稿】【收藏】 【推荐】【举报】【评论】 【关闭】 【返回顶部
上一篇thinkphp中ajax接收参数值 下一篇PHP基础知识测试题及解析

最新文章

热门文章

Hot 文章

Python

C 语言

C++基础

大数据基础

linux编程基础

C/C++面试题目